This month we will get a bit ahead of the season with Melody's "Indian corn" project. If you would like to work on a cob, just bring in the following: scraps of clay in fall colors - any brand. If the clay is conditioned or soft, don't bother to bring the pasta machine. Bring 1/2 block of translucent, 1/2 block of ecru or ivory, and cherry-sized lumps of clay in any 5 of these suggested colors: alizarin crimson, cadmium yellow, ultramarine blue, copper, gold, purple, red pearl, or burnt umber. A working surface (tile) and a blade are necessary.
